Oooh, where can I learn more about that changeable termination thing?
Search awesome plug on Lunashop or Aliexpress and see related items and you'll get an idea of the current 4-5 different types of plugs on the market. I solder my own, but one can buy it and find someone professional who can do the it for them.

My personal favorite is this and I have several cables terminated using that. Pros are the connectors are large and weighty and the joints are very easy to solder. Only con would be the height of the right angle is sometime too cumbersome.

I also added a set to the IEMatch 2.5 to be able to use it in balanced 4.4mm or SE. Also having a set on a 4 pin XLR pigtail is a good idea as well since it then becomes an all in one adapter.
